Here’s the latest from the campaign trail.
Vice President Kamala Harris made an appeal on Wednesday to the Democratic Party’s most loyal voting bloc, Black women, as she met with the Zeta Phi Beta sorority in Indianapolis, one of the nation’s oldest Black sororities.
Though the event was officially a White House event, she delivered a version of the campaign stump speech she debuted this week in Delaware and Wisconsin, reciting the Biden administration’s accomplishments and attacking former President Donald J. Trump.

Reid J. Epstein | Reporting on the Kamala Harris campaign
Harris barely said Trump’s name in her speech today and she walked off to a trumpet fanfare instead of Beyonce’s “Freedom,” but the substance of her remarks and contrast with Republicans were quite similar to her campaign rally yesterday in Wisconsin. Expect that to continue as her campaign progresses.
Simon J. Levien | Reporting from Indianapolis
“We are not playing around,” Harris said to laughs and applause in the crowd. She gave a full-throated message on the Democrats’ policy position on abortion access, saying she would “sign it into law.” This is quite the contrast from Biden’s garbled remarks about Roe v. Wade at the debate.
